This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
Tesla Government, Inc. is seeking a GIS Developer to design, automate, and maintain enterprise GIS applications and workflows. This role involves integrating data from APIs and open sources, developing custom web applications and dashboards, and streamlining ArcGIS Enterprise processes and workflows. We’re looking for a fast-learning, adaptable, and enthusiastic problem-solver who can collaborate with a talented GIS team while contributing creativity and technical expertise to deliver impactful GIS solutions.
Job Responsibility:
Collaborate with a team of GIS Analysts, content specialists, and developers to design, integrate, and deploy client-facing GIS applications, services, and products
Develop and maintain customized GIS applications, scripts, and tools to improve workflows, automate repetitive processes, and support decision-making
Collect, integrate, and manage geospatial and non-geospatial data from APIs, open data repositories, and third-party sources
Automate data updates and ETL workflows in ArcGIS Enterprise using Notebook Server, Python, and related technologies
Design, publish, and maintain web maps, dashboards, and reporting tools that enhance the accessibility and usability of GIS data
Provide technical support to GIS staff, internal teams, and end users, including troubleshooting and optimization of applications
Research and evaluate open-source tools, APIs, and commercial resources to extend and improve enterprise GIS capabilities
Deliver training, documentation, and knowledge transfer to strengthen skills across the GIS team and support sustainable workflows
Apply problem-solving and troubleshooting methods to quickly identify technical issues and implement effective solutions
Requirements:
Ability to develop with front end and backend Javascript frameworks, including REACT
Familiarity with AWS cloud environments
Experience with Dockerized containerization for application deployment
Ability to build, maintain, and use existing APIs for data integration
Proficiency with ArcGIS Enterprise -or- ArcGIS Online (publishing, service management, administration)
Extensive Python development experience, including using libraries such as arcpy, arcgis, requests, pandas, and selenium in order to successfully automate workflows
Knowledge of spatial databases (PostgreSQL/PostGIS, SQL Server, or similar)
Experience with version control tools such as GitHub
Bachelor’s degree in GIS, Computer Science, Geography, or related field, or equivalent work experience
Strong communication and documentation skills, with ability to explain technical concepts to non-technical personnel and clients
Nice to have:
Experience with open-source GIS tools such as QGIS, Leaflet, Overpass Turbo, osmium, and/or OpenLayers
Understanding of UI/UX design principles for user-friendly GIS applications
Background in data visualization tools (e.g., ArcGIS Dashboards, Experience Builder)